Members of Chambers have a great deal of experience in domestic
and international private client trust work, both contentious and
non-contentious. They have been instructed in connection with proceedings
in Bermuda, Hong Kong, the Cayman Islands, the Channel Islands,
the Bahamas, the British Virgin Islands, Cayman, the Far East and
the Isle of Man.
Members appreciate the important role of trusts in personal and
commercial tax planning. They offer practical advice on the use
of trusts for a range of purposes, and are happy to undertake or
assist in the drafting of all necessary documentation. Clients have
ranged from individuals creating family settlements to corporate
trustees involved in large-scale bond issues.
Chambers' also provide expertise in relation to charitable trusts,
and advise on constructive trusts and asset recovery.
